Unlike common household LED bulbs that connect directly to 120V/220V AC wall sockets, most LED strips require a separate power supply unit to convert the higher voltage into lower 12V or 24V DC voltage. This allows the LED strip to “talk” to the power supply, which in turn can interpret the dimming signal produced by a traditional wall dimmer. If you ever see the not-dimmable label on an LED bulb, it’s a sign that its internal electrical circuitry doesn’t interpret the dimming signal produced by the wall dimmer, which is designed for traditional incandescent bulbs.
